If the hose to the ground isn't enough of a vent on your setup, then I don't know if a vented catch can would do much better. You might be best off going with a catch can, but instead of a vented catch can, go with a hose to a vacuum source instead of a filter. If you do this, be sure to use a check valve in your vac line so air can only flow one way. This way under boost, you won't be pushing air back up into your valve cover.
